new mother - may be in trouble?

new mother - may be in trouble?

I don't know what information might be relevant so I am going to tell you everything I know. My 1.1 year old female cat just gave birth to 5 kittens on Monday. One died that same day. The rest seem fine and strong. Well a few days ago I was petting her and I felt like a bulge in her and thought it might be normal and she didn't seem like she was in pain. Tonight I was petting her again and her bottom two nipples, the ones closest to her birth canal, are inflamed and have like a bulge underneath them. She still has a good appetite, is mobile and is nursing and does not seem to be in any pain at all when I pet her there. However her ears are very warm and I can't tell if this process is normal or if I should take her to a vet right away.
